Color Nightmare 9/11/2007

I got all over color here and the stylist told me I could wash my hair the next day, so I used Neutrogena Daily Shampoo and Bumble and Bumble Super Rich Conditioner. When my hair dried it was literally Olive Green!! I am not making this up or exagerating. It was green. I went back in the next day so they could fix it and they blamed the shampoo. When they fixed it I asked the stylist (same girl) to put my hair back like it was when I first walked in, which meant matching the golden blonde highlights I already had. I thought this would be a "safer" option than the all over color which turned green. She put on a color remover treatment, then an all over brown, then golden blonde highlights. The result was chunks of maple brown and brassy gold. The worst part, was the chunks of brassy gold didn't even line up. The top of my head looked like a checker board! I had to catch a plane for FL for a business meeting so I had to deal with it and leave. I came back the next night and saw their color specialist and she fixed my hair to my satisfaction. By this time however, I had spent 9 hours in the chair and my hair was fried from all the remover and color treatments. This time though the owner blamed the ordeal on the fact that I swam in a pool a few days before the first color (green) mistake. I asked if they would reimburse me for anything or give me anything for all the time and trauma I went through and they offered for me to come back in 2 weeks for a deep conditioning treatment. Since I vowed to myself to never return I didn't go back to get it.
